## Handover: Waveform preview service

Handing the Tressline waveform preview renderer over before I rotate teams. Plugin authors call the render endpoint with an audio asset reference; the service returns peak data at the requested resolution. Caching is aggressive, so bump the asset version when re-uploading audio. Sampling density and colour-mapping behaviour are controlled entirely by the values below, which your plugin should read at initialisation.

config for fafog-fajog:
[siliel]
port = 5672
team = istion
host = siliel.torvaworks.example
region = central-4
access_code = ac_f2a375
timeout_ms = 1000

## Reminder Job: Quick Notes

The ClinicPing reminder job runs every morning at 06:30 and texts patients about appointments at Maplebrook Family Health. If it stalls, don't panic — nine times out of ten it's just the SMS queue backing up after the nightly sync. Restart the worker via the Pingwell console, wait five minutes, then spot-check a few outbound messages. If patients report duplicate reminders, pause the job before restarting. Full troubleshooting steps, known quirks, and escalation rules live on our internal wiki page.

operations page: https://superset.ferracorp.corp/pipeline/projects/merge_requests/build/run/pages/secrets/df2557f9f877ee5982854b0d

FACILITIES TICKET #—
Site: Crowhurst Building, Floor 3
Subject: Hardware lab access for reception

Reception to admit approved couriers delivering test rigs to the hardware lab this week. Check delivery note against the approved list at the desk. Escort required past the double doors. Lab must remain locked when unattended. No photography inside. Keypad is right of the lab door; use the code below.

staff pass of badup-kawig = bdg-TYN-3